Best 5 LCD Monitors in 2009
By: Kanika Gupta | Posted: 10th February 2010
Here are the best 5 LCD Monitors for the year 2009. Also, read their reviews, pros and cons.
Asus VH222H 21.5" LCD Monitor comes with certain features that are typically found in high end monitors. It includes standard VGA, DVI and an HDMI port. Also, included are the VGA and DVI cables.
Specs:
Maximum Resolution: 1920 x 1080
Response Time: 5ms
Aspect Ratio: 16:9
Maximum Contrast Ratio: 20,000:1
Power Consumption: Less than 55W
Weight: 12lbs
Pros: Excellent image quality; Solid Build; High Resolution; Inexpensive
Cons: Minimal scope for height adjustment; Mediocre integrated speakers
Price: $160 - $170
Samsung SyncMaster 2333SW 23" LCD Monitor is ultra-thin and has a widescreen display. It is ideal for watching movies.
Specs:
Maximum Resolution: 1920 x 1080
Aspect Ratio: 16:9
Response Time: 5ms
Maximum Contrast Ratio: 20,000:1
Power Consumption: 45W
Weight: 10.4 lbs
Pros: Excellent image quality; No ghosting; High Resolution
Cons: No built-in speakers; No HDMI, No DVI cable
Price: $210- $280
Viewsonic VX2260WM 21.5" LCD Monitor also comes with certain features that are typically found on high end monitors. It includes standard VGA, DVI and an HDMI port. Also, included are the VGA and DVI cables.
Specs:
Maximum Resolution: 1920 x 1080
Maximum Contrast Ratio: 20,000:1
Aspect Ratio: 16:9
Response Time: 2ms
Power Consumption: 40W
Pros: Sharp picture; Minimal backlight bleed; No ghosting
Cons: Mediocre viewing angles; Minimal scope for height adjustments; Weak speakers
Price: $200 - $240
HP w2558hc 25.5" LCD Monitor is a big screen multimedia monitor that is jam-packed with features and connection options including two HDMI ports, five USB ports and a memory card reader. It is ideal for watching movies, playing games and for a photographer. It also has a built-in digital photo frame interface.
Specs:
Aspect Ratio: 16:10
Maximum Resolution: 1920 x 1200
Response Time: 3ms
Maximum Contrast Ratio: 3,000:1
Weight: 22lbs
Pros: High resolution; Excellent image quality; Built-in 1.3-megapixel webcam; Built-in Microphone; Memory card reader
Cons: Mediocre viewing angles; Expensive
Price: $370-$550
Dell UltraSharp 2408WFP 24" LCD Monitor has numerous options for connections like VGA, DVI and HDMI. It is ideal for photo and video work.
Specs:
Maximum Resolution: 1920 x 1200
Maximum Contrast Ratio: 3,000:1
Aspect Ratio: 16:10
Response Time: 6ms
Pros: Excellent image quality; Connectivity Options
Cons: Slow Response Time
Price: $350-$450
Although they are the best 5 LCD Monitors, in my opinion, Asus VH222H 21.5"LCD Monitor is the best for a budget minded buyer. But, if you are looking for more features and connection options, HP w2558hc 25.5" LCD Monitor is the best buy.
